The Decimal Quantity System

The decimal quantity system is the usual methodology of representing numbers in on a regular basis life. It’s primarily based on the idea of place worth, the place every digit in a quantity has a particular place worth relying on its place. For instance, the quantity 456 will be damaged down into its place values as follows: 4 (tons of place), 5 (tens place), and 6 (ones place). This method makes use of ten distinct digits: 0, 1, 2, 3, 4, 5, 6, 7, 8, and 9.

The Hexadecimal Quantity System

The hexadecimal quantity system, alternatively, is a base-16 quantity system that makes use of 16 distinct digits: 0, 1, 2, 3, 4, 5, 6, 7, 8, 9, A, B, C, D, E, and F. The hexadecimal system is extensively utilized in pc programming and networking, because it permits for extra compact illustration of binary information.
